ACA Revenue Analysis (2016–2025)

As of May 16, 2026, Arcosa, Inc. (ACA) generated trailing twelve-month (TTM) revenue of $2.82 billion, reflecting moderate decline in growth of -9.5% year-over-year. The most recent quarter (Q1 2026) recorded $571.7 million in revenue, down 20.2% sequentially.

Looking at the longer-term picture, ACA's 5-year compound annual growth rate (CAGR) stands at +8.3%, indicating steady revenue expansion. The company achieved its highest annual revenue of $2.88 billion in 2025, representing a new all-time high.

Revenue diversification analysis shows ACA's business is primarily driven by Construction Products (45%), Engineered Structures (41%), and Transportation Products (13%).

When compared to Industrials sector peers including MLM (-1.3% YoY), VMC (+7.3% YoY), and CRH (+50.3% YoY), ACA has underperformed the peer group in terms of revenue growth. Compare ACA vs MLM →

ACA Historical Revenue Data (2016–2025)

Showing 10 of 10 records
Year Revenue YoY % Gross Profit Gross Margin Op. Income Op. Margin
2025$2.88B+12.2%$647.2M22.4%$340.1M11.8%
2024$2.57B+11.4%$515.2M20.0%$197.6M7.7%
2023$2.31B+2.9%$443.8M19.2%$182.7M7.9%
2022$2.24B+10.1%$411.1M18.3%$349.0M15.6%
2021$2.04B+5.2%$355.9M17.5%$107.3M5.3%
2020$1.94B+11.4%$382.0M19.7%$151.8M7.8%
2019$1.74B+18.9%$332.4M19.1%$152.9M8.8%
2018$1.46B-0.1%$272.0M18.6%$94.9M6.5%
2017$1.46B-14.2%$294.7M20.2%$131.7M9.0%
2016$1.70B-$348.1M20.4%$200.8M11.8%
